About the word unscrambler

A word unscrambler takes letters in any order and finds every dictionary word that can be spelled from them. You do not have to use all of your letters — if you enter seven, you get the seven-letter words and every shorter word hiding inside them.

That is the difference between unscrambling and solving an anagram. An anagram must use every letter exactly once. Unscrambling accepts any subset, which is what you want when you are staring at a rack of tiles or a jumble puzzle where the answer is shorter than the letters given.

Do I have to use all the letters?

No. The unscrambler returns every word that can be built from some or all of them. If you need words that use every letter, use the anagram solver.

How many letters can I enter?

Up to 15. Beyond that the number of letter combinations grows faster than any tool can stay responsive, and the results stop being useful anyway.

Which dictionary is used?

ENABLE, a public-domain list of 172,823 English words. It is the list behind many word games, so words valid here are usually valid there.
